In 2000 I prepared a draft protocol for assessing greenhouse and
other emissions from cars for the New South Wales Government. This
included tables for calculating "environmental damage". This
eventually formed the basis for the national Green Car Guide: http://
www.greenvehicleguide.gov.au/
The methods are based on "Rating the Environment Impacts of Motor
Vehicles: The Green Guide to Cars and Trucks Methodology". American
Council for an Energy-Efficient Economy, Washington, 1999.

Table 1 on Page 8 has emissions for petrol, diesel and LPG. In
Australia, at that time, 1 litre of diesel produced 2690 grams of
CO2. Note that methane and N2O emissions should also be considered
since they have high greenhouse factors (Table 3) compared with CO2.
